Terms & Clarifications

Definitions and conditions that govern the interpretation of product specifications and performance claims for heavy mining conveyor driveline components.

1.0

Torque Ratings

All continuous torque values (e.g., 9000 Nm) are measured at the output shaft under steady-state load at 20°C ambient. Peak overload capacity is 150% of rated torque for up to 10 seconds. Ratings assume proper lubrication and alignment per Giveforth installation manual.

2.0

Induction Hardening

Case depth for induction-hardened alloy steel gears is 1.5–2.5 mm with a minimum surface hardness of 58 HRC. Core hardness remains 32–38 HRC to maintain toughness under shock loading. Hardness verification is performed on each production lot.

3.0

Automatic Torque Limiter Reset

The ATL-5000 resets automatically after the overload torque drops below 85% of the preset threshold for at least 2 seconds. Repeated overload events within a 60-second window require manual inspection before automatic reset is re-enabled.

4.0

Coupling Misalignment

CC-4000 flexible disc couplings accommodate angular misalignment up to 0.5°, parallel offset up to 0.8 mm, and axial movement up to ±2.5 mm. Exceeding these limits may reduce service life. Alignment should be checked after initial installation and following any conveyor belt tension adjustment.

5.0

Maintenance Intervals

Standard maintenance interval for planetary gearboxes is 2000 operating hours or 6 months, whichever comes first. Oil analysis is recommended every 1000 hours in severe duty applications (continuous shock loads, high ambient dust). Coupling assemblies require no routine lubrication but visual inspection is advised at each gearbox service.

6.0

Warranty Conditions

Warranty covers defects in material and workmanship for 24 months from shipment. It does not cover damage from misapplication, improper installation, unauthorized modification, or operation outside published ratings. Claims must include serial number and operating data logs.
